1. Optical Glass Quality: Why ED Glass Matters
The optical glass used in binoculars directly affects image quality.
What Is ED Glass?
ED stands for Extra-Low Dispersion glass, a premium optical material that reduces chromatic aberration.
Without ED glass, users may notice:
-
Color edges around objects
-
Reduced contrast
-
Lower image accuracy
With ED glass technology, binoculars provide:
✔ Sharper images
✔ More realistic colors
✔ Higher contrast
✔ Better detail recognition
For professional applications, ED glass has become an important standard for premium binoculars.
2. Magnification: Finding the Right Balance
Magnification determines how close distant objects appear.
Higher magnification is not always better because it may reduce:
-
Field of view
-
Image stability
-
Ease of use
8x Binoculars
Advantages:
-
Stable image
-
Wide viewing angle
-
Easy tracking
Recommended for:
-
Bird watching
-
Hiking
-
Travel
-
General outdoor observation
10x Binoculars
Advantages:
-
More detailed distant viewing
-
Balanced performance
Recommended for:
-
Hunting
-
Wildlife observation
-
Outdoor exploration
12x and Higher Binoculars
Advantages:
-
Strong long-distance observation
Recommended for:
-
Open landscapes
-
Professional monitoring
-
Long-range applications
3. Objective Lens Diameter: Brightness and Portability
The objective lens determines how much light enters the binocular system.
32mm–42mm Objective Lens
Advantages:
-
Lightweight
-
Easy carrying
-
Balanced brightness
Suitable for:
-
Hiking
-
Travel
-
Bird watching
50mm or Larger Objective Lens
Advantages:
-
More light collection
-
Better low-light performance
Suitable for:
-
Professional observation
-
Hunting
-
Marine applications

5. Field of View: Important for Moving Targets
Field of view refers to how much area can be seen through binoculars.
A wider field of view helps users:
-
Find targets faster
-
Track moving objects
-
Observe larger scenes
Important for:
-
Bird watching
-
Wildlife observation
-
Marine activities
-
Outdoor sports

8. Waterproof and Weather Resistance
Outdoor environments are unpredictable.
Professional binoculars should handle:
-
Rain
-
Fog
-
Humidity
-
Dust
Important protection features:
Waterproof Design
Protects internal optical components.
Fog-Proof Structure
Prevents internal condensation.
Durable Housing
Improves reliability in outdoor conditions.
